Not all nonprofit organizations are eligible for the Nonprofit Standard Mail rates. DMM® 703.1 lists certain organizations (such as business leagues,
chambers of commerce, civic improvement associations, social and hobby clubs, governmental bodies, and others) that, although nonprofit, do not
qualify for the Nonprofit Standard Mail rates.
